Method
Cheesecake Directions
- 1
Prepare the Crust
Preheat your oven to 325°F (160°C). In a medium b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s and melted butter. Mix until well combined.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of a 9-inch springform pan to form an even layer. Bake for 10 minutes, then remove and let cool.
- 2
Make the Filling
In a large m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ese with an electric mixer until smooth and creamy. Gradually add the sugar and continue to beat until well combined. Add in the sour cream and vanilla extract, mixing until smooth.
- 3
Add the Eggs
Add the eggs one at a time, mixing on low speed after each addition until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
- 4
Bake the Cheesecake
Pour the cream cheese filling over the cooled crust in the springform pan. Bake in the preheated oven for 55-60 minutes, or until the edges are set but the center is slightly jiggly.
- 5
Cool and Chill
Turn off the oven and crack the door open. Let the cheesecake cool in the oven for 1 hour. Then, ref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ight before serving.
